as I tried to explain before, as devs have also explained before. Viscous coupling is transfer case only and not transmission, it only controls the slippage between differentials. Useful for tuning awd systems, I've tweaked it endlessly with no impact on any other performance metric. the only thing at work in automatics as confirmed by the developers is the clutch. a wrong thing value for clutch torque can cause the issues you guys are seeing. If you set it too high, the auto rides the clutch too much on acceleration. If its too low, it slips anyway. Very peaky torque curves can also lead to the auto riding the clutch at lower revs. it really is as simple as that.

I tested the manual Bolide 350 GT, Covet LXi and Moonhawk V8, arcade auto revs higher only in the Bolide which, coincidentally, is the only 1 with the 'temporary' transmission viscous coupling value. As a control, I tried again with a modded Bolide with an open diff to eliminate the LSD variable but got the same result. The only way to prevent the inconsistent revs when toggling between arcade and realistic modes is to remove the 'temporary' automatic related code from the trans file.
